  • As the Data Center Design Engineer, you will be the primary architect of Crusoe’s operational computing environments. You will bridge the gap between heavy infrastructure and high-performance computing by designing the "whitespace"- the critical area where our servers, storage, and network equipment live. Your work is fundamental to Crusoe’s mission of aligning the future of computing with the future of the climate; by optimizing power distribution, cooling, and equipment density, you directly enable the scalability and energy efficiency of our sustainable cloud platform.

  • Whitespace Design & Planning: Architect comprehensive whitespace layouts, including rack placement and aisle configurations, to maximize equipment density while maintaining optimal airflow and accessibility.
  • Infrastructure Integration: Partner with Electrical and Mechanical teams to seamlessly integrate power delivery and cooling systems into the whitespace, ensuring robust support for high-performance cloud workloads.
  • Capacity & Growth Modeling: Develop sophisticated 3D models and capacity planning tools to project future utilization, ensuring our data centers remain scalable and redundant (N+1, 2N).
  • Connectivity Strategy: Coordinate with Network and Cloud teams to design and implement structured cabling and fiber management systems that meet rigorous performance and low-latency requirements.
  • Cross-Functional Leadership: Participate in design reviews and risk assessments, providing technical guidance to internal stakeholders and external contractors during construction and commissioning phases.
  • Compliance & Excellence: Enforce industry standards (TIA-942, ASHRAE) and local building codes to ensure every design is safe, compliant, and performs to the highest reliability standards.
  • Technical Documentation: Produce and maintain high-fidelity CAD/BIM drawings and schematics that serve as the definitive source for operations, maintenance, and auditing.
  • Continuous Innovation: Evaluate emerging modular technologies and design methodologies to relentlessly improve energy efficiency and site performance.
